Item 8.01 Other Events.
On August 18, 2026, the Company appointed Dr.
Riccardo Paolo Camisasca as the Company’s Chief Medical Officer, effective immediately.
Dr. Camisasca is a physician with more than 30
years of experience spanning clinical development, medical affairs, regulatory strategy and R&D leadership. Most recently, he served
as Global Head of Research & Development at Sumitomo Pharma Switzerland, where he led the integration of the R&D organizations
across Urovant, Enzyvant, Altavant, and Myovant. In that role he was responsible for clinical development, global trial execution and
strategic alliance management across all four portfolios. Previously, he led the clinical development and medical affairs divisions at
Bial. He has also held a series of positions of increasing responsibility at Syneos Health, Takeda and Novartis. Earlier in his career,
Dr. Camisasca spent approximately 10 years as a physician and researcher at San Raffaele Hospital in Milan, including work in endocrinology
and metabolic disease. He earned his Medical Degree with honors and specialized in Clinical Pharmacology at the University of Milan.

About EB613
Substantial evidence supports the efficacy of
anabolic therapies over anti-resorptive agents for lowering fracture risk in osteoporosis patients at high risk. However, all available
anabolic therapies are administered by subcutaneous (SC) injection and used in a minority of eligible patients. Entera’s EB613 program
(oral PTH(1-34), teriparatide) is being developed as the first oral, once-daily anabolic tablet treatment for osteoporosis. Entera completed
a Phase 2, 6-month, 161-patient, placebo-controlled study that met all biomarker and BMD endpoints without significant safety concerns
in women with postmenopausal osteoporosis or low BMD (JBMR 2024). EB613 produced rapid dose-proportional increases in biochemical markers
of bone formation, reductions in markers of bone resorption, and increases in lumbar spine, total hip, and femoral neck BMD. The effects
of EB613 on trabecular and cortical bone using 3D-DXA showed increases with EB613 compared to placebo on a variety of indices, including
integral volumetric BMD and trabecular volumetric BMD, cortical thickness, and cortical surface BMD. Mechanistically, the findings suggest
that bone strengthening and fracture resistance may occur rapidly with EB613. Furthermore, the data are consistent with that of published
subcutaneous teriparatide at the 6-month time point.
About Entera
Entera is a clinical stage company focused on
developing oral peptide and protein replacement therapies for significant unmet medical needs where an oral tablet form holds the potential
to transform the standard of care. The Company leverages a disruptive and proprietary technology platform (N-Tab®) and its pipeline
of first-in-class oral peptide programs. The Company’s most advanced product candidate, EB613 (oral PTH(1-34)), is being developed
as the first oral, osteoanabolic (bone building) once-daily tablet for osteoporosis. A placebo-controlled, dose-ranging Phase 2 study
of EB613 tablets (n = 161) met primary (PD/bone turnover biomarker) and secondary endpoints (BMD). Entera is also developing the first
oral Long Acting PTH(1-34) tablet as a replacement therapy for patients with hypoparathyroidism (EB612), the first oral oxyntomodulin,
a dual targeted GLP1/glucagon peptide tablet for the treatment of obesity and metabolic syndromes; and the first oral GLP-2 tablet as
an injection-free alternative for patients suffering from rare malabsorption conditions such as short bowel syndrome in collaboration
